> For what it's worth, metaweb seems to largely remove "ListOf" pages > when adding wikipedia resources to Freebase. Actually they get added to Freebase, but usually without a type (unless they accidently get mistyped as a Person or something). When users come across them they flag them for deletion, the proposal gets voted on, then the Metaweb machinery kicks in and acts on the outcome of the vote. There's a ton of this stuff in Wikipedia. Some other examples of patterns include: Discography of Filmography of National Register of Historic Places in History of Telecommunications [or any other topic] in <geography> History of Telecommunications in and on and on and ...
